HPE NS204i-p NVMe OS Boot Device

▪ HPE P/N: P12965-B21


▪ 480GB NVMe drive capacity – use for boot only
‒ Two NVMe drives per device, RAID 1 (mirroring)
‒ Read intensive, enterprise-class Power Loss Protection (PLP)
‒ Full data path error detection
‒ Drives are NOT hot-swappable
▪ PCIe 3.0 x8 physical, x4 electrical
▪ O/S Support
‒ VMware, Windows Server, RHEL, SUSE www.hpe.com/info/serverstorage
▪ Supports HPE Intel Gen10 and HPE Gen10 Plus platforms
‒ HPE Apollo Version: HPE NS204i-t Boot Controller, P/N P20292-B21

Choice of RDMA – iWARP or RoCE

RDMA over Converged Ethernet (RoCE) iWARP

▪ Most popular RDMA protocol today


▪ Runs on standard TCP/IP stack
▪ used with InfiniBand in HPC
▪ Requires lossless Ethernet Transport
▪ Easiest to implement - runs on existing
▪ DCB, DCBX, PFC
LAN
▪ Sub 1uS-6uS adapter latency
▪ 6-10uS adapter latency
▪ Delivers great performance, but not at
▪ Delivers good performance, at scale
scale

RMDA Design Best
Practices

What RDMA protocol does OS support?

For simplicity and scalability, use iWARP

For absolute lowest latency, use RoCE

Use adapters that support both RoCE


and iWARP for maximum flexibility
